Skip to main content

AccessTr.neT


Taksitlendirme yaparken 1 defa onaylamaiçin ne yapmalıyım

Taksitlendirme yaparken 1 defa onaylamaiçin ne yapmalıyım

Çözüldü #1
Sn sledgeab bana aşaığıdaki kodu cevap olarak vermişti burda taksitlendirme yapmak için onaylaıyormusundan sonra her taksitte tamam tatmam şeeklinde onaylamamı istiyor aşağıdaki kodu sadece onaylıyormusun sorusuna tamam deyince bütün taksiteri 1 seferde yapmasını nasıl sağlayabilirim.10 taksit yapsam onaylıyormusun sorusuyla beraber 11 defa tıklamam gerekiyor.[/code]

konu linki https://accesstr.net/konu-ara-sec-tasi-n...pilir.html

[code]Private Sub Komut32_Click()
If IsNull(IlkTaksitTarihi) Then
MsgBox "ilk taksit tarihini belirtiniz."
Else
If IsNull(SatisTutari) Or SatisTutari = 0 Then
MsgBox "Satış tutarını belirtiniz."
Else
If IsNull(TaksitSayisi) Or TaksitSayisi = 0 Then
MsgBox "Taksit Sayısını belirtiniz."
Else

If MsgBox("Taksitlendirmeyi Onaylıyor musunuz?", 52, "Taksit Uyarısı") = 6 Then

'Taksitlendirme işlemleri başlangıcı
For x = 0 To TaksitSayisi - 1
Me.Metin30 = Aciklama & " " & x + 1 & " .taksit"
Me.Metin32 = DateAdd("m", x, IlkTaksitTarihi)
DoCmd.RunSQL "INSERT INTO SATIS (MUSTERINO, ACIKLAMA, TUTAR, VadeTarihi) " _
& "SELECT MUSTERINO, Metin30, TaksitTutari, Metin32"
Next x
'Taksitlendirme işlemleri sonu
Refresh
End If
End If
End If
End If
End Sub
Son Düzenleme: 06/05/2009, 19:03, Düzenleyen: sonerdursun.
Cevapla
Çözüldü #2
keşke örneğinizide eklemiş olsaydınız, Img-grin
Cevapla
Çözüldü #3
örnek diğer mesajda olduğu için göndermedim örnek için https://accesstr.net/attachment.php?aid=1667
Cevapla
Çözüldü #4
Sn sonerdursun;
Kodda taksit sayısı kere onaylama isteyecek bir durum yok.
Araçlar/Seçenekler-Penceresinde/DüzenBul-Sekmesi/Onayla-Çerçevesinde/EylemSorgularını Onay Kutucuğunu boş bırakın.
Sadece 1 defa onay isteyecektir.
Saygılar, iyi çalışmalar.
*********
Kod, formül vs bilmek önemlidir ama mantığını yürütebilmek, nerede ve nasıl kullanılacağını bilmek daha önemlidir.
Cevapla
Çözüldü #5
Teşekürler Sn.ayhan2122 dediğin gibi yapınca düzeldi.
Cevapla
Çözüldü #6
kodun başına docmd.setwarning false sonunada docmd.setwarning true yazarakda uyarıyı kapatabilirsin.
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da